In the top 15 car brands charts for May 2026 based on Vahan registrations, Maruti Suzuki sat ahead of Tata Motors and Mahindra

Vehicle registrations in India remained on a positive note in May 2026 as Vahan data showed 3,97,301 vehicles registered across the country with a healthy 23.9 per cent year-on-year increase over the 3,20,612 units recorded in the same month last year. While most major manufacturers posted growth compared to May 2025, the rankings also revealed changes in market share.

Maruti Suzuki stayed put dominating the auto sector with 1,65,441 registrations – accounting for a commanding 41.6 per cent market share. The country’s largest carmaker recorded 33.2 per cent year-on-year growth and expanded its market share by 2.9 percentage points compared to May 2025. More importantly, Maruti Suzuki registered nearly three times the volume of its nearest rival.

The battle for second position saw Tata Motors edge ahead of Mahindra. Tata registered 54,151 vehicles and recorded a notable 39.3 per cent increase compared to the same period last year. Mahindra followed with 51,745 registrations and 7.8 per cent growth. Despite maintaining third position, Mahindra witnessed the biggest market share decline among the top five brands – falling from 15.0 per cent to 13.0 per cent.

Hyundai retained fourth position with 46,223 registrations while Toyota rounded out the top five with 26,415 units. Both manufacturers posted positive year-on-year growth of 12.8 per cent and 6.2 per cent respectively but their market shares declined slightly due to the faster expansion of the overall market. Kia continued its strong run in sixth place with 24,647 registrations and an impressive 33.6 per cent growth rate.

Down the road, Renault and Nissan emerged as two of the fastest-growing brands. Renault registrations jumped by 70.6 per cent to 4,217 units while Nissan posted an even stronger 84.4 per cent increase with 2,959 registrations courtesy of their recent launches. VinFast also made its presence felt with 1,238 registrations as the Vietnamese manufacturer continues to expand its footprint in India.

Not every brand enjoyed a positive month. Skoda and Volkswagen collectively registered 8,377 units – down 10.3 per cent year-on-year. MG recorded a marginal 1.7 per cent decline while Honda slipped by 0.9 per cent. Jeep witnessed the sharpest fall among the listed manufacturers with registrations dropping 30.9 per cent to just 208 units.
